Yeah, I mean, here's the evidence from Koth's perspective:


1. Something a Sith Lord who died five years ago vaguely intuited.
2. If the player's a Force user, they might have also sensed something.
3. A bunch of wacky hallucinations the player character had.
4. Lana's word for it, I guess? How did Lana know, anyway? I guess she just sensed it like Marr did?

All hearsay from like two people.

And then all of this is weighed against the fact that everything on Zakuul seemed pretty great until Valkorion died and his disappointing son became emperor and it was suddenly massacres and oppression left and right.


For Senya it's a bit different, since she can sense things through the Force and knew Valkorion personally and could tell something weird was going on-- his erratic periods of being withdrawn and inattentive (presumably corresponding to when he was taking an active role in the Sith Empire), the awful way he was raising their children, etc.

There's been a lot of questions about post Act 3 content, so I was thinking of adding this to one of the OPs - anyone have anything to add?

What is the story order of the game?

Here is an in depth guide to the "Story after Act 3". Since Planetary Sync is now in place, you can do the
post-Act 3 storylines whenever you feel like it as you will always get appropriate XP for doing the missions.

The basic flow of the story is as follows. All of the storylines are optional, but it's recommended to see the entire SWTOR storyline. For the sake of simplicity, I am not
including all Flashpoints or Operations. Note that the only requirement to begin KOTFE is to be level 60 - none of the previous storylines need to be completed, HOWEVER - you
cannot go back and complete them once you begin KOTFE so you have to decide if you want to see the stories or not.

Act 1-3 - Your individual class' storyline. Starts at Hutta/Korriban (Imperial), or Ord Mantell/Tython (Republic), and finishes with Corellia (Some classes have a
finale that takes place elsewhere).

Ilum - Picked up after the conclusion of Act 3, the storyline focuses on Darth Malgus and the conclusion of his storyline. Takes place concurrently on both Imperial and
Republic sides.

Makeb - The planet introduced with the Rise of the Hutt Cartel storyline, focuses on the planet Makeb which is rich with a resource called "Isotope-5", the mining of
which has destabilized the planet. Takes place concurrently on Imperial and Republic side, with different storylines. Many different quests including multiple Heroic
Missions, and introduced the first same-sex romance options (Girl/Girl on Republic and Male/Male on Imperial).

CZ-198 - The Czerka corporation is making it's presence known on this small planet. A quick storyline that includes a set of dailies, killing a Champion Mob and two
flashpoints. There is a storyline tied to it.

Section X - The storyline that began with the Imperial Planetary Storyline on Belsavis with the freeing of the Dread Masters from their imprisonment continues here, with
the corruption of a portion of the planet. A set of dailies along with a world Boss, also the beginning of the quest line to get HK-51 as a companion.

Oricon - The conclusion of the Dread Masters questline. A brief story that becomes a set of dailies and two Operations (Dread Fortress and then Dread Palace).
Completing the storyline will reward you with a Taun Taun mount if you hit "Legend" reputation status.

Prelude to Shadow of Revan - A set of four flashpoints (that can be done in 'solo mode') that introduce characters important to the rest of the expansions, along with
setting up the storyline of Shadow of Revan. Will reward you with a set of base gear good enough to begin the Shadow of Revan expansion. The first two flashpoints take place
at the same time for both factions as separate stories, with the 3rd and 4th being the same story for both factions.

Shadow of Revan - Begins at the Pirate planet of Rishi, with two Flashpoints (solo modes available) and ends on the moon of Yavin IV. The finale of Shadow of Revan can
be done as a solo mode fight against Revan, or as part of the final raid in the game as of now, Temple of Sacrifice. There is one mission per class that is different depending
on your class, but for the majority of the expansion the story is identical for both factions.

Ziost - Introduced with the "Rise of the Emperor" patch, a quick follow up to the SoR storyline that serves as the prelude to Knights of the Fallen Empire. A two part
story that turns into a set of dailies with a world boss and an instanced Operations Boss.
